What is TRAIN Magazine?

The TRAIN app is a wellness resource that provides exercise and nutrition plans from top trainers, professional athletes, and A-list movie stars. It offers up-to-date health and fitness advice that can be used in daily regimes to achieve better results. The app also includes a female-specific version called TRAIN FOR HER. The subscription options are for 3 months, 6 months, and 1 year, and individual issues can be purchased as well.

By TKD Jake

Content is Great, App is Not

The content of Train is very good; however the app and lack of updates / support are sad to see. If you really like the magazine I would recommend a print subscription. Until the publisher decides if they want a functional app, very few people will be able to get the content they paid for from the app.
